Transaction 34da1a5106e901652fd75e1b9a4560e1dc088fe4d1bc54181dec7592a217edee

1 Input
2 Outputs
  • 34da1a5106e901652fd75e1b9a4560e1dc088fe4d1bc54181dec7592a217edee:0
  • value  631269
    address  bc1qxx8j768uyukkg4gcsdrd88c7xktug9mxxy504v
  • 34da1a5106e901652fd75e1b9a4560e1dc088fe4d1bc54181dec7592a217edee:1
  • value  2683709
    address  bc1qq6jxzw8n5k500fxgmwfw6jql0m9xwsunep7ze5